Slip and fall cases involve injuries sustained when someone slips, trips, or falls due to unsafe conditions on another party’s property. These can include wet floors, uneven surfaces, poor lighting, or obstructed walkways. Liability often hinges on whether the property owner failed to maintain safe premises or warn about hazards.
A successful slip and fall claim requires establishing that the property owner owed a duty of care, breached that duty, and caused the injury as a direct result. Investigating the scene, collecting witness statements, and documenting damages are critical steps. Negotiations with insurers or litigation may follow to secure fair compensation.

Immediately after a slip and fall accident, ensure your safety and seek medical attention even for minor injuries. Document the scene with photos and collect contact information from any witnesses. These steps are vital to supporting your potential claim. Consulting an attorney early can guide you through the process and help protect your rights.
In Minnesota, you can still file a claim even if you are partially at fault due to comparative negligence rules. Your compensation will be reduced by your percentage of fault. Minnesota law generally requires filing a slip and fall lawsuit within two years from the date of the accident. Missing this deadline typically results in losing your right to sue. Early consultation with an attorney ensures your claim is filed timely and correctly.

Proving negligence requires showing the property owner knew or should have known about the hazardous condition and failed to address it. Gathering evidence like maintenance logs, photos, and witness accounts helps demonstrate this negligence effectively.
